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

...

...

...

Contents

Table of Contents
minLevel1
maxLevel73
excludeContents

Anchor
_Hlk517692644
_Hlk517692644
Description

Adonis Time Clock is an application designed to simplify the hourly registration onboard by using the principle of clocking in/out work hours.
To access the Adonis Time Clock working area, crew members can either enter their current pin and passcode or use a swipe card.

System Architecture

To enable the Time Clock to communicate with Adonis Personnel Manager database, the Time Clock Web Service (AdonisTimeRegSrv) needs to be installed.

...

The Adonis Personnel Portal
See separate documentation.

Aspect ratio

This is important for the readability of the time clock application, it not responsive and the following Aspect Ratio are supported. 

...

Most panel pc are delivered with these ratio, if the ratio is not listed let development know we can modify the skin to fit the new ratio

Skins and resolution

Skin

Resolutions/Aspect Ratio




Modern

1024 x 600 (WSVGA)

1024 x 768 (4:3)

1366 x 768 (~16:9)

1368x923 (3:2) 

Default

1024 x 600 (WSVGA)

1024 x 768  (4:3)



CCI

1024 x 600 (WSVGA)

1024 x 768  (4:3)

1366 x 768  (~16:9)


Adonis

1024 x 600 (WSVGA)

1024 x 768  (4:3)



Classic

Any resolution




Housekeeping

After installation, Time Clock configuration can be done in any of the ways:

...

Configuration parameters are stored in the Settings.xml file in the folder where the application is installed.
See details in below sections.

Anchor
_From_the_Panel
_From_the_Panel
From Panel PC

To access the Configuration page specifically intended for administrators, log in using the following data:

...

Now, let us examine the configuration settings as well as cache and log files in more details.

General Settings

Switch to the General Settings tab to view the settings:

...

  • Remove border from main screen. Select the checkbox to remove the standard windows border. It is recommended to use this option when displaying the application on a panel PC in the Kiosk Mode.

  • Stay "Debug" window on top of main window. Select the checkbox to display the Config Window on top of other windows.

  • Hide mouse cursor (for touch screens). Select the checkbox to hide a mouse cursor. The option is intended for touch screens of a panel PC.
    It is recommended to clear the checkbox when running the application on a laptop.

  • Disable display dim, turn off and sleep mode while application is running. Select the checkbox to prevent the panel PC from disabling the screen or going into sleep mode.

  • Data folder. The field contains the path to the directory where the application data is to be saved. The data folder is used to store the local cache. When the server is unavailable, the Time Clock registrations are stored locally and transferred to the server once it is running again.

    Make sure the application has the read/write folder permissions.

  • Use Time Zone table. The setting is used to determine the time zone. When selected, the application checks the time zone on the server. If the option is not selected, the panel PC is to be manually reset. Adonis Time Clock then uses local time onboard when registering the time clock transactions.

  • Enable Gangway. Select the checkbox to enable the Gangway registrations (sign on/off or offshore visit). For more information on the Gangway functionality, switch to Gangway.

  • SignOff button visible only on Estimated End Date. Select the checkbox to make the Sign Off button available on the panel only on the estimated end date. If the checkbox remains unselected, the Sign Off button is available if a crew member is onboard.

  • Location. Enter the location of Adonis Time Clock.

  • Main window skin. From the drop-down menu, select the skin you want to be displayed to the main page.

  • Confirmation screen visible time. Set the number of seconds after which the Confirmation dialog will autoclose.

  • Admin pin. The default pin number that allows accessing the Config Window is set to 0000.

    We do not recommend changing the pin number. In case you do, make sure that:

    the pin does not intersect with APM pin numbers  or the pin starts with 0

  • Admin password. The default access code that allows accessing the Config Window is set to 1266472012. To change the password, clear the fields with the current password and enter a new password twice. Once done, select the Show Password checkbox and verify that the entered passwords match. To reset the password to the default value, click the Default button.

  • Exit Application. Click the button to exit Adonis Time Clock when running it on a panel PC.

  • Help. Click the button to get redirected to the Adonis Time Clock user guide.

Network Settings

Switch to the Network Settings tab to view the settings:

...

  • Web Service URL is the path to the TimeClock web service. It is used to communicate with the Adonis Database

    To activate the web service, make sure you have Adonis Personnel Portal installed.

  • Allow untrusted certificateSelect the checkbox to allow connecting to the Web Service with an untrusted certificate. For example, self-signed certificate.

  • Offline cache timeout (ms). Specify a time interval (in milliseconds) the application waits for the server to reply before it starts using offline cache to update user interface. The default value is1000.

  • Cache refresh interval (sec). Define the time period in seconds for refreshing cache. The default value is 900.

  • If cache refresh time fails, retry in. Enter the time period (in seconds) in which the application makes an attempt to refresh cache in case the update fails. The default value is 30.

  • Try to send queued item every. Enter the interval (in seconds) between the attempts of queued requests to be sent in case the previous attempt has failed. The default value is 30.

  • SyncSettings interval (sec). Specify the number of seconds Adonis Time Clock checks the server for any configuration settings. The default value is 60.

  • Remove Registration from queue in. Enter the number of days after which the failed registrations will be removed from the queue. The default value is 15.

Card Reader Settings

Switch to the Card Reader Settings tab to view the settings enabling you to define:

...

  • Enable Card Reader input from Keyboard. Select the checkbox if the magnetic input is sent via the keyboard buffer.

  • "End of input" card key time out (ms). Specify the time in milliseconds after which the application clears an input buffer and starts processing the received card data if no key has been received within the specified time interval. The default value is 200.

Anchor
RFID_Card_Settings
RFID_Card_Settings
RFID Card Settings

Before getting started, make sure the following information is provided to you by the card supplier:

...

Below you can find the description of the settings.

MIFARE reader settings

Select one of the card reader models:

...

All 3 models can read and initialize the pin codes.

MIFARE Application Directory (MAD) vs TimeClock Sector

The application directory on Sector 0 contains the overview of the sectors used by the various applications that can program the card.

...

  • Read Key is a security key required to access the sector where the PIN is stored (read the data). The key must be specified in the hex format.

  • Data prefix is used to ensure that a pin number is read (not a random number that can be interpreted as a pin number). Data prefix prevents from reading unprogrammed or wrongly programmed cards.

  • How to store the pin number on RFID card:
    2bytes that is the prefix that is placed in front of the pin number.
    It uses 2 bytes. The remaining 4 bytes are used for the PIN number.

  • If this prefix is not used (it is only pin on the card) please input '0' 

  • If the MAD is not used, then select Specify TimeClock sector and identify the sector that will be used (a value from 1 to 16). 

  • Pin is in ASCII format. Select the option if pin is needed to be read in text format or clear it if in decimals.

MIFARE program settings

Set the Program Time Clock Sector check-box and enter 2 keys:

...

From Release 2018.2.1, it has become possible to program the RFID card directly from Adonis TimeClock, without any need to address the third party suppliers.
For more information, see Working with RFID Card.

Anchor
Working_with_RFID_Card
Working_with_RFID_Card
Working with RFID Card

From Release 2018.2.1, it has become possible to program the RFID card directly from Adonis TimeClock, without any need to address the third party suppliers.
When the Time Clock cannot detect the crew members pin number when scanning the RFID card, it will prompt the end user to initialize the card.
The system will then guide the crew member through the process to program the card:

...

Initialization is finished.

Cache, Log Files

The following tabs list the contents of the cache, local log files and registrations:

...

Click Update Cache Now button to perform refresh immediately.


Work Type Cache

The work types an employee can select during registration:

...

Work types can be added in the Adonis Administrator Porta

Action Cache

Is used for Gangway functionality:

...

Is visible only if Enable Gangway option is ON at General Settings tab.

Time Zones

Here we store the various time zones and local onboard time changes:

...

Time zones can be added/managed in the Adonis Administrator Portal.

Operation Log

All communication between the server and the TimeClock is logged, as well the communication with the com port or card reader:

...

Here you can check Date/Time, Action description, Status, Duration (in sec.) and actual Result of any operation.

Time Reg Request Queue

Contains all the cached time entries made in the Time Clock/panel PC during the time the server was unavailable.
It means that even if Panel PC is off-line, crew members can continue swiping and making registrations.
We can call them 'pending registrations'.

...

  • This queue is empty when the server is available (no current pending registrations).

  • From here you can remove unneeded registration by right-clicking the record:


Anchor
_Working_with_RFID
_Working_with_RFID
Centralized Maintenance (APP)

From the Administrator Portal, you can maintain various Time Clock installations onboard.

...

  1. Displays the overview screen (TimeClock Status).
    From this screen, you can then modify the various configuration settings for one or more panel PCs.

    See TimeClock Overview section.

  2. Upload update files. This gives you the possibility to upgrade time clock(s) remotely.

    See TimeClock Update section.

TimeClock Overview

Displays the overview screen listing all installed Time Clocks onboard.
From this screen, you can modify various configuration settings for one or more panel PCs, set notifications and schedule automatic upgrades:

...

  1. The list of Time Clocks installed onboard with Location, Status (online or offline), Version, IP address and Notification Status data.
    Here you can tag needed one(s) to work with.

  2. Refreshes the overview screen.

  3. Here we can enable notifications to inform if any of the Time Clock is offline:


    For this, Notification Service needs to be previously installed.
    If we set the checkbox, the following Notification Task Form appears: 



    Please define:
    Notification Interval (in min.) – Notification Service checks if any panel PC is offline for the set period, if so - sends the list of offline PCs. 
    Recipient email (s); 
    Email Subject and Body (instead of {OFFLINE_TIMECLOCK_TABLE} will be the list of PCs with Offline status). 

    Click Save.

  4. Displays the settings screen for one or more timeclocks (depends which you tagged in the list).
    The following tabs are available: General Settings, NetworkSettings,Card Reader Settings and RFID Card Settings:

    Image RemovedImage Added



     For all details: see From the Panel PC section. 

  5. Update screen
    This allows you to schedule the upgrade.

    Image RemovedImage Added


    Enter the date and time you want to upgrade the TimeClock and select the update file.
    File needs to be previously uploaded to appear in the drop-down list.
    See TimeClock Update section below.

  6. Here we can disable offline notifications for one/several tagged PCs:



    For example, this can be useful if the administrator knows about a breakdown/problem with some panel PC, and while it is being fixed, he does not want to receive offline notifications.
    For this, set the checkbox and define the Date/Time from or choose from Now
    Also set duration period Disable for (in min.). 
    OfflineTimeOut – if during this period the system does not receive SyncSettings request from the TimeClock(s), the TimeClock state/status becomes offline in the Timeclock Maintain Tool – TimeClock Overview screen. 
    Please pay attention: OfflineTimeOut value must be set more or equal to Sync Settings interval (the number of seconds the Time Clock checks the server for any configuration settings) set on Network Settings tab. 
    Default value: 2 minutes.
    When you're done, click Save.

  7. Click to restart tagged panel PC record(s) in the TimeClock overview list.

  8. If you want to remove unneeded records (panel PCs that are not used any more), tag records in the list and click Delete
    If you deleted some real/online record by chance, the system returns it in the list after refreshing (TimeClock is run on this panel PC).| 

Anchor
_Upload_Update_Files
_Upload_Update_Files
TimeClock Update

You have a possibility to schedule the upgrade of time clock(s) remotely via APP.
You need:

...

If it's offline for some reason, upgrade will be performed immideately after it backs on-line

Installation

To start the installation, go to the download area of our web site or to your ftp area and download the latest version of Adonis Time Clock.
Once the download is complete, go to the downloaded path and double-click the installation file to launch a setup wizard.

...

You can choose to select the Run Adonis TimeClock checkbox to open the application immediately after the installation.

Upgrade


There are two ways you can use to upgrade your current version of Adonis TimeClock to a higher version:

...

Click Finish to close the setup wizard.

Uninstallation

There are two ways you can use to uninstall the Adonis TimeClock application:

...